Azureの小ネタ (改)

~Azureネタを中心に、色々とその他の技術的なことなどを~

データベースコピーがサポート (SQL Azure Service Update 4 )

こんばんは、statemachineです。某船上イベントのLT資料を提出し終わってほっとしている最中です。Blogの更新もご無沙汰になってしまいました。SQL系は得意ではないのですが、色々分け合ってウォッチしなければならかったりしますんで、メモ代わりに。

関連するブログなど


変更点は以下の3つのようですが、詳細はWhat's New in Windows Azure SQL Database (formerly SQL Azure)

この中での注目点は、いままで出来なかった、データベースコピーでしょうか。

画像をお借りしますと、以下の2パターン。

同一サーバーにコピーするパターン。


異なるサーバーにコピーするパターン。

いずれも、非同期処理なようです。

コピー開始

CREATE DATABASE destination_database_name
    AS COPY OF [source_server_name.]source_database_name

コピーのモニタリング

-- execute on the master database
-- retrieve state of the new database
select name, state, state_desc from sys.databases
where name = 'databaseBackup'

-- retrieve copying details
select * from sys.dm_database_copies
where database_id = DB_ID('databaseBackup')

となっていますが、また今度ためそうと思います。
にしても、アップデートとかは事前予告が欲しいのではないかな?と思ったり。